D d noun distinctive feature
- feature — a prominent or conspicuous part or characteristic: Tall buildings were a new feature on the skyline.
- keynote — Music. the note or tone on which a key or system of tones is founded; the tonic.
- mannerism — a habitual or characteristic manner, mode, or way of doing something; distinctive quality or style, as in behavior or speech: He has an annoying mannerism of tapping his fingers while he talks. They copied his literary mannerisms but always lacked his ebullience.
- quirk — a peculiarity of action, behavior, or personality; mannerism: He is full of strange quirks.
- trait — a distinguishing characteristic or quality, especially of one's personal nature: bad traits of character.
- particularity — the quality or state of being particular.
- singularity — the state, fact, or quality of being singular.
- lineament — Often, lineaments. a feature or detail of a face, body, or figure, considered with respect to its outline or contour: His fine lineaments made him the very image of his father.
